I think we are going to see more variations between movie universe on screen and the movie universe in the comics (like with the first one), because of how early these sequel/prequel comics have been written/drawn in relation to the completion of the actual film. In other words, a late script change (it's still being filmed and rewritten) or deleted scene could make something in the prequel comic redundant or at worst, contradict something in the final cut of the movie (like Barricade's death in the first one).
I do wonder how well RofS will fit in, as it was written before the sequel script would have been written, and the movie writers wouldn't have have their hands tied to work around it in their sequel script. I think it may just resolve in a way that doesn't impact on the movie at all (death of a major character, or inclusion of a major concept or character that isn't reflected in the movie), or the movie universe will just continue to exist separately to the film universe.
